Downspout Failure Water Removal Cost in Heath, TX

The cost of Downspout Failure Water Removal in Heath, TX can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of water extracted.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area and the type of equipment used.
Sanitizing and Cleaning $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the type of cleaning required.
Materials and Labor $1,000 – $5,000 The type and amount of materials needed, as well as the labor required for installation.
Final Inspection and Report $200 – $1,000 The complexity of the job and the amount of time required for the final inspection and report.

Common Questions About Downspout Failure Water Removal

Q: What causes downspout failure?

A: Downspout failure can be caused by a variety of factors, including clogged gutters, heavy rainfall, and poor installation. Our team can help you identify the root cause of the issue and provide a solution.
